What method is used to settle an employment dispute through recourse to an impartial third party?

Mediation

Arbitration

Arbitration is the method used to settle an employment dispute through recourse to an impartial third party. Mediation (option A) is a process where a mediator helps the parties reach a mutual agreement, but the mediator does not have the authority to make a decision. Litigation (option C) refers to bringing a claim or lawsuit to a court to resolve the dispute. Negotiation (option D) is a method where the parties directly communicate and try to reach a compromise without involving a third party. However, in arbitration (option B), the parties agree to submit their dispute to a neutral arbitrator who has the authority to make a binding decision. This allows for a quicker and less formal resolution compared to litigation. Therefore, arbitration is the most suitable method for settling an employment dispute through the involvement of an impartial third party.
